Zoe Mclaren

I currently work as a consultant rheumatologist in the newly merged Liverpool University Hopsitals NHS Trust across 3 major hospitals – Broadgreen, Aintree and the Royal Liverpool. In my NHS practise I treat the full range of rheumatological conditions and I have particular expertise in managing Systemic Lupus Erythematosus. Ankylosing Spondylitis, Psoriatic Arthritis and adults with Juvenile Idiopathic arthritis. Like most rheumatologists I am especially interested in early diagnosis of inflammatory conditions to prevent damage to joints and maintain health.

I started training in Rheumatology in Merseyside in 2003 as part of my general medical training. I then completed my specialist registrar training in rheumatology as part of the Mersey rotation between 2005 and 2012. During this time I completed a prestigious Arthritis Research UK fellowship researching childhood SLE (Systemic Lupus Erythematosus) in the Institute of Child Health in The Royal Liverpool Children’s’ Hospital.

I was appointed as a consultant rheumatologist in the Wrexham Maelor Hospital, North Wales in January 2012 where I worked as a general rheumatologist until November 2019. During the same period I offered private rheumatology care in Spire Yale Wrexham. After completing my tenure as The Welsh Devolved Nation Chair to the British Society of Rheumatology, I took my current post in Liverpool where my specific task has been to consolidate specialised services for SLE and Sjogren’s Syndrome in the newly merged Trust. I was also recently appointed to the position of Trust Audit lead and I am our departmental education lead.

I have an interest in lifestyle medicine and how factors such as diet and exercise can impact medical diseases, mental health and well-being. My overall approach is thorough and holistic.
